Braun Emergency Vehicles on Display at FDIC 2013

Braun Industries will have 5 unique ambulance models on display at FDIC 2013 in their main booth, along with the GM and Navistar chassis booths.

Van Wert, OH, March 21, 2013 --(PR.com)-- Custom ambulance manufacturer, Braun Industries, is gearing up to head the Fire Department Instructors Conference 2013 in Indianapolis, IN. Representatives from Braun Industries and their dealerships from around the country will be available April 25th through the 27th at the show. Braun will be displaying their "Built for Life" ambulances in their main booth #4420, as well as the GM (#3357) and Navistar (#5345) chassis booths.

Visitors to the Braun ambulance booth will be able to tour three unique emergency vehicle models. The first is a much talked about unit from the City of New Orleans EMS. Catering to the needs of one of the largest EMS departments in the country, the New Orleans unit is a Liberty Type I ambulance on a Ford F-450 4x2 extended cab chassis. The 156" module features 72" headroom, a Whelen LED light package, Whelen Dominator 8 LED light in the grille, an SK4 ultraviolet air purification system, "C" style rubrails with lights, a drive cam event recorder, aluminum cabinets, and Meganite cabinets. The standout option is the Hoseline FT-454 Heat/AC system, which can reduce the temperature in the module from 95 degrees to 78 degrees in just 11 minutes! It is the perfect system for departments in warmer climates, such as New Orleans.

Also on display will be a customer unit from Bernalillo County, New Mexico. It is a Super Chief Type I ambulance on a Freightliner M2 chassis. The 170" module offers 73" headroom. Booth visitors will be able to see a Whelen lighting package, aluminum cabinets, Meganite counter tops, stair chair storage, a bariatric ramp system, and the Zoll E-Series Life Pak Bracket in this module. Additionally, the unit features a custom aluminum console and graphics package.

The last unit in booth #4420 will be a Braun demo unit. The 6,000th vehicle produced by the ambulance manufacturer is a Chief XL on a Chevy G-4500. This unit showcases Braun's design modifications to meet and exceed the new NFPA 1917 standards that will be released in the next few years. The unit includes a Whelen LED series lighting package, EZ Glide Sliding Door, Zolatone door panels, NFPA compliant curbside seating, the Hoseline FT-454 Heat/AC system, angled upper cabinets, easy access equipment drawers, and a 30" wide CPR seat. In GM Booth # 3357, visitors will be able to see the new Chevy G-4500 chassis the next Brodhead Area EMS ambulance will be built on. Additionally, the booth will feature a customer unit from Westerville Fire Department. This Type III ambulance is a Chief XL built on a Chevy G-4500. The 169" module has a Whelen LED Series Lighting Package, EQ2B siren, ramped floor at rear doors, Meganite countertops, Hoseline FT-454 Heat/AC system, Ferno cot hardware, Chemtron 02 outlets, and custom aluminum cabinets.

Lastly, FDIC show participants shouldn't forget to stop by Navistar's booth (#5345). There, Westford Fire Department's Chief XL ambulance on a Terra Star chassis will be available for touring. This 166" module includes a Whelen LED lighting package, Vanner Inverter 20-1050CUL, aluminum cabinets, additional Vista screen, ghost lights on the cab hood, custom backboard mounts, and an Engle cooler.
